Hi,

I recently download edubuntu 12.04.1 LTS from http://www.edubuntu-
fr.org/telechargement and I've got the kernel panic !

My PC is a simple desktop with an old AMD Duron 1400MHz on ASUS A7N8X-X and 1GB 
memory. I boot on live DVD Edubuntu and launch the install on an old virgin HDD 
MAXTOR 120 GB. The install crash with a switch back to console (view screen 
shot).
I wasn't connected to Internet during install.

I can't boot because it happenned during the install, before the end of
copying all files from DVD.

What can I do ? Trying an another distrib ? If I'm connected during
install, will it work ?
